What Is an Idea Management Platform?

An Idea Management Platform is a centralized digital solution that enables organizations to systematically manage the entire lifecycle of ideas, from submission and evaluation to implementation and impact measurement.

Rather than relying on disconnected tools, an Idea Management Platform brings together employees, managers, and innovation teams in a single environment, creating a transparent and repeatable process for turning ideas into business outcomes.

These platforms are commonly used to support:

  • Innovation programs
  • Continuous Improvement initiatives
  • Employee suggestion programs
  • Digital transformation initiatives
  • Open Innovation challenges
  • Sustainability and ESG campaigns

By providing standardized workflows and centralized governance, organizations gain greater visibility into their innovation pipeline while improving collaboration and accountability across departments.

Unlike manual processes, an Idea Management Platform helps ensure that every idea is tracked, evaluated consistently, and aligned with strategic business priorities.

Idea Management Platform vs. Idea Management Software

The terms Idea Management Platform and Idea Management Software are often used interchangeably, but there is a subtle distinction.

An Idea Management Software typically refers to the application itself, the technology used to collect and manage ideas.

An Idea Management Platform, on the other hand, often describes a broader ecosystem that integrates idea management with complementary capabilities such as:

  • Continuous Improvement
  • Open Innovation
  • Portfolio Management
  • Artificial Intelligence
  • Analytics and Reporting
  • Strategic Planning

For organizations seeking long-term innovation maturity, a platform approach provides greater flexibility and scalability than a standalone software application.

Workflow Flexibility

Every organization manages innovation differently.

Some ideas require approval from department managers, while others pass through technical specialists, innovation committees, or executive sponsors.

A modern Idea Management Platform should allow organizations to configure workflows based on their governance model.

Look for features such as:

  • Custom approval stages
  • Automated notifications
  • Role-based permissions
  • Configurable evaluation criteria
  • SLA and deadline management
  • Escalation rules

Flexible workflows ensure the platform adapts to your processes, not the other way around.

Artificial Intelligence Capabilities

Artificial Intelligence is becoming one of the most important differentiators among enterprise Idea Management Platforms.

Rather than simply automating tasks, AI helps organizations improve decision-making throughout the innovation lifecycle.

Examples of AI-powered capabilities include:

  • Idea writing assistance
  • Duplicate idea detection
  • Automatic categorization
  • Executive summaries
  • AI-assisted evaluations
  • Technical opinion generation
  • Campaign adherence analysis
  • Portfolio recommendations

Organizations adopting AI-enabled platforms can significantly reduce administrative effort while accelerating idea evaluation.

Security and Compliance

Innovation often involves confidential business information, intellectual property, and strategic initiatives.

When evaluating vendors, ensure they provide enterprise-grade security capabilities, including:

  • ISO 27001 certification
  • Single Sign-On (SSO)
  • Data encryption
  • Role-based access control
  • Audit logs
  • GDPR compliance
  • Secure cloud infrastructure

Security should be a core evaluation criterion, not an afterthought.
